In environments with high electromagnetic interference (EMI) — such as hospitals, airports, and industrial facilities — many customers report that their automatic door operators are prone to malfunction or instability. Electromagnetic interference is caused by the presence of strong electromagnetic fields emitted by devices such as:
Industrial machinery
MRI equipment
Radio transmitters
High-voltage lines
These fields can disrupt the signals between the door controller and sensors, leading to issues such as:
Unexpected door opening/closing
Delayed response
Total system failure in severe cases
We address this issue at both the hardware and software levels to guarantee superior stability and reliability.
Our operators use shielded communication cables that block external electromagnetic fields. This prevents signal distortion and ensures accurate data transmission between the controller and sensors.
All control boards are designed with multi-layer PCB structures and EMI suppression filters, reducing susceptibility to noise and interference.
We integrate high-sensitivity sensors with anti-jamming circuits, which allow the system to distinguish between real activation signals and background electromagnetic noise.
Voltage spikes caused by EMI or power fluctuations are neutralized by surge protection modules in the power supply unit, protecting the door operator from damage.
Our control software includes intelligent algorithms that filter out irregular signals caused by electromagnetic interference, minimizing false triggers.
